Why Understanding cross/”>Cross-Chain Interoperability is Vital
Think of cross-chain interoperability like currency exchange booths found at an airport. You must trust these booths to provide fair rates and security for your money as you switch between currencies. Similarly, crypto assets need seamless connections to function effectively across different blockchain networks. The risks arise when these bridges have hidden vulnerabilities that can be exploited by malicious actors.
The Role of Zero-Knowledge Proof Applications
Imagine you want to prove you’re over 18 to buy a lottery ticket without showing your ID. Zero-knowledge proof (ZKP) applications allow you to verify your identity without revealing your personal information. In the crypto world, ZKPs enhance transaction privacy and security, crucial for protecting user data in an ever-evolving regulatory landscape, like the upcoming 2025 DeFi regulations in Singapore.

Assessing the Environmental Impact of PoS Mechanisms
Picture a giant factory spewing smoke versus a showroom representing greener tech. This analogy fits well when considering Proof of Stake (PoS) mechanisms, which are often touted for lower energy consumption compared to Proof of Work systems. Understanding the energy efficiency of these systems is essential for savvy investors seeking sustainable crypto options.
